T came to visit one weekend and so we went to walk around Abbot Kinney Blvd to find a place to eat. There's plenty of great brunch places so we walked around for a bit trying to decide where we wanted to eat. We ended up stumbling into Hal's Bar and Grill.

It looks like it would be a really fancy restaurant with a bar on the right and the restaurant on the left. However, I was not pleased with the service I received. The food was pretty good thought..just a bit salty. Also, for $12 a plate, I could get something better elsewhere.

Smoked Salmon Scramble
with asparagus, sundried tomatoes, burrata cheese, basil and chives, fruit
I got plenty of salmon which I was pleasantly pleased with. But I think that the salmon mixed with the sundried tomatoes made it a little too salty.

Savory Scramble
with citrus-jalapeno bacon, cabernet onions and sharp cheddar cheese, homefries
First, I want to apologize for the quality of this picture...it sucks. But back to the food. Citrus Jalapeno Bacon was really good. I've never had/heard of it before. It definitely had a kick to it but nothing crazy. The homefries were ok.
